Why might the real preview differ?
Social platforms cache previews and may apply slightly different cropping or fonts. This tool shows a close approximation; for a final check use each platform's own debugger to refresh the cache.
What image size works best?
A 1200 by 630 pixel image (1.91 to 1) looks right on X, Facebook, LinkedIn, Slack and Discord. Keep important text and faces near the centre so nothing important is cropped.
Do I need both Open Graph and Twitter tags?
Open Graph tags cover most platforms, and X uses them as a fallback. Adding twitter:card set to large image ensures X shows the big image rather than a small thumbnail, so the generated snippet includes it.
